Housing in Topeka costs 2.82ร— the median income, below the national average of 4.5ร—. The median home price is $184K and median rent is $953/month. Topeka ranks #29 of 373 metros for affordability.

Note: ZORI reflects current listing prices and may differ from the Census ACS median rent shown above, which captures what renters actually pay including below-market and subsidized units.
